Zrozumienie dostępu do API: Jak z niego korzystać i co oznacza

Co to jest dostęp API?
API, czyli interfejs programistyczny aplikacji, to zestaw reguł opisujący, w jaki sposób komunikują się ze sobą programy. API definiuje, jak uzyskać dostęp do danych i w jakiej postaci otrzymuje się dane. API stosują programiści tworzący aplikacje działające na udostępnionych danych. Cached
Dowiedz się więcej na dane.gov.pl

Dostęp do API stał się istotną częścią nowoczesnej technologii. Jest to sposób, w jaki różne systemy komunikują się ze sobą, umożliwiając im udostępnianie danych i informacji. API to skrót od „Application Programming Interface” (interfejs programowania aplikacji). Jest to zestaw instrukcji programistycznych i standardów, które pozwalają różnym aplikacjom komunikować się ze sobą.

Jak więc korzystać z API? Aby skorzystać z API, należy wysłać żądanie do serwera API. Żądanie zazwyczaj zawiera punkt końcowy, który jest adresem URL identyfikującym konkretny zasób, do którego chcesz uzyskać dostęp, oraz wszelkie parametry wymagane do wywołania API. Serwer API odeśle następnie odpowiedź, która może być w różnych formatach, takich jak JSON, XML lub CSV.

Jaka jest różnica między API a REST API? REST oznacza „Representational State Transfer” i jest rodzajem architektury internetowej, która wykorzystuje HTTP do komunikacji między różnymi systemami. Interfejsy API RESTful to usługi internetowe zgodne z zasadami architektury REST. Używają metod HTTP (GET, POST, PUT, DELETE) do interakcji z zasobami i zazwyczaj zwracają dane w formacie JSON.

Aby korzystać z interfejsu API, należy zapoznać się z jego dokumentacją, która dostarczy informacji o tym, jak z niego korzystać. Dokumentacja zazwyczaj zawiera informacje na temat punktów końcowych API, parametrów, których można użyć, oraz formatu odpowiedzi. Ważne jest, aby uważnie przeczytać dokumentację, aby upewnić się, że używasz API poprawnie.

Ponadto można sprawdzić API za pomocą narzędzi takich jak Postman lub cURL. Narzędzia te umożliwiają wysyłanie żądań do API i przeglądanie odpowiedzi. Mogą one również pomóc w debugowaniu wszelkich problemów, które można napotkać podczas korzystania z API.

Wreszcie, co oznacza otwarte API? Otwarte interfejsy API to interfejsy, które są publicznie dostępne i każdy może uzyskać do nich dostęp. Są one zwykle używane, aby umożliwić zewnętrznym programistom tworzenie aplikacji, które mogą wchodzić w interakcje z określonym systemem lub usługą. Otwarte interfejsy API mogą być potężnym narzędziem innowacji, umożliwiając programistom tworzenie nowych aplikacji i usług, które można zintegrować z istniejącymi systemami.

Podsumowując, dostęp do API jest potężnym narzędziem, które pozwala różnym systemom komunikować się ze sobą. Aby skorzystać z API, należy wysłać żądanie do serwera API i otrzymać odpowiedź. Interfejsy API RESTful to rodzaj usług internetowych, które są zgodne z zasadami architektury REST. Ważne jest, aby uważnie przeczytać dokumentację i użyć narzędzi takich jak Postman lub cURL do sprawdzenia API. Otwarte interfejsy API są publicznie dostępne i mogą być wykorzystywane przez zewnętrznych programistów do tworzenia nowych aplikacji i usług.

FAQ
Gdzie znajduje się klucz API?

Lokalizacja klucza API może się różnić w zależności od używanej usługi lub narzędzia. W większości przypadków klucz API można znaleźć w ustawieniach konta lub na pulpicie nawigacyjnym po utworzeniu konta lub zarejestrowaniu się w usłudze. Niektóre interfejsy API mogą wymagać wygenerowania nowego klucza API dla każdego tworzonego projektu lub aplikacji. Ważne jest, aby chronić swój klucz API i nie udostępniać go nieupoważnionym stronom.